Understanding Hemophilia

Hemophilia is a serious genetic disorder that affects the body’s ability to stop bleeding. This condition is primarily linked to deficiencies in specific clotting factors, which are proteins essential for blood coagulation. The most common types of hemophilia are Hemophilia A and Hemophilia B, both of which stem from mutations in genes responsible for producing these crucial proteins.

In Hemophilia A, there is a deficiency of factor VIII, while in Hemophilia B, factor IX is lacking. These deficiencies lead to prolonged bleeding after injuries or surgeries and can cause spontaneous bleeding episodes without any apparent cause. How Hemophilia Affects the Body

The effects of hemophilia on the body can be profound. Individuals with this condition often experience:

    • Frequent bruising: Minor bumps can lead to significant bruising due to internal bleeding.
    • Joint pain: Repeated bleeding into joints can result in chronic pain and mobility issues.
    • Prolonged bleeding: Cuts or scrapes may take much longer to stop bleeding than they would in healthy individuals.

The severity of symptoms varies based on the amount of clotting factor present in the blood. Mild forms may only manifest during surgical procedures or trauma, while severe cases can lead to spontaneous bleeds.

The Genetics Behind Hemophilia

Hemophilia is an X-linked recessive disorder, meaning it primarily affects males who inherit the defective gene from their mothers. Females can be carriers of the gene but typically do not exhibit symptoms unless they inherit two copies of the mutated gene. This genetic pattern explains why hemophilia is more prevalent in males.

Genetic testing can confirm a diagnosis of hemophilia. Families with a history of this disorder may benefit from genetic counseling to understand their risks and options.

Symptoms of Hemophilia

Recognizing the symptoms of hemophilia early on is crucial for effective management. Common signs include:

1. Excessive Bleeding

Even minor injuries can lead to excessive bleeding, which may not stop without medical intervention.

2. Spontaneous Bleeding Episodes

Individuals may experience unexplained bleeding, particularly into joints or muscles, leading to swelling and pain.

3. Bruising

Frequent bruising occurs even without apparent injury due to internal bleeding.

4. Joint Swelling and Pain

Bleeding into joints can cause significant discomfort and long-term damage if not addressed promptly.

5. Blood in Urine or Stool

Hematuria (blood in urine) or melena (black stools) can indicate internal bleeding that requires immediate medical attention.

Diagnosis of Hemophilia

Diagnosing hemophilia involves several steps:

    • Medical History: A thorough review of family history and personal health records helps identify potential risks.
    • Physical Examination: A healthcare provider will examine for signs such as bruising or swelling.
    • Labratory Tests: Blood tests measure clotting factors to determine specific deficiencies.

Treatment Options for Hemophilia

Managing hemophilia effectively requires a multi-faceted approach tailored to individual needs. Treatment generally focuses on replacing missing clotting factors through various methods:

Cryoprecipitate and Factor Concentrates

These treatments involve infusing patients with concentrated clotting factors derived from donated blood or produced through recombinant DNA technology. This approach helps prevent or control bleeding episodes.

Treatment Type Description Usage Frequency
Cryoprecipitate A component derived from plasma that contains fibrinogen and factor VIII. As needed during acute bleeding episodes.
Recombinant Factor Concentrates Synthetic products designed to replace missing factors. Regular infusions based on severity; some patients use prophylactically.
Desmopressin (DDAVP) A synthetic hormone used primarily for mild cases of Hemophilia A. Administered before surgery or during bleeding episodes.

These treatments significantly reduce the risk associated with injuries and allow individuals with hemophilia to lead active lives.

Pain Management Strategies

For those experiencing joint pain due to repeated bleeds, managing discomfort becomes essential. Options include:

    • Pain Relievers: Over-the-counter medications like acetaminophen may help alleviate mild pain.
    • Icing: Applying ice packs can reduce swelling after bleeds into joints.
    • Physical Therapy: Engaging in physical therapy helps maintain joint function and strengthen surrounding muscles.

These strategies ensure that individuals maintain mobility while minimizing discomfort.

Lifestyle Adjustments for Managing Hemophilia

Living with hemophilia necessitates certain lifestyle adjustments that prioritize safety while promoting an active lifestyle:

    • Avoid High-Risk Activities: Sports like football or hockey pose significant risks for injuries; opting for low-impact activities such as swimming or cycling is advisable.
    • Meditation Techniques: Stress management through meditation or yoga can help individuals cope with anxiety related to their condition.
    • Nutritional Considerations: Maintaining a healthy diet supports overall health and recovery; focusing on iron-rich foods helps combat anemia resulting from chronic blood loss.

The Future: Advances in Treatment Options for Hemophilia

Research continues advancing our understanding of hemophilia treatment options:

    • Gene Therapy:This groundbreaking approach aims at correcting defective genes responsible for producing clotting factors; clinical trials show promising results offering hope for long-term solutions rather than ongoing infusions.
    • Novel Therapies:Candidates like emicizumab mimic factor VIII’s function without requiring its presence; these therapies provide alternative avenues when traditional treatments fall short.
    • Biosimilars: Biosimilar products offer cost-effective alternatives without compromising efficacy; their development expands access across diverse patient populations globally.
